Stereo Wiring Idenitification. Some help? 700

1985 745t

A couple days ago I posted about adding an aux input to my OEM TD-314X stereo and got some great responses. In an effort to learn more about this system I'm trying to create a wiring diagram for reference. That said, I'm wondering if someone familiar with the unit and the amp that goes with it can ID the wires for me.

The list below details what I found when I examined it:

RADIO WIRES:
Orange wire - to two prong plastic connector with black wire, disconnected
Black wire - to two prong connector with orange wire, disconnected
Grey wire - connected to a piece of speaker wire, target unknown
Blue wire - fuse case in middle, disappears into dash
Green wire - fuse case in middle, disappears into dash
Yellow wire - fuse case in middle, currently disconnected
Large Connector over white nub in duplicate socket (pulling nub deactivates system)
Large Connector to dongle off right rear of radio - I believe this is the antenna?

AMPLIFIER WIRES
Green wire
Yellow wire
Brown wire
Black/Yellow Stripe wire
Black/White Stripe wire

If anyone can ID these wires I would be VERY grateful. In addition, the following are some question based on my observations.

Is the green wire present in both instances the feed from the stereo to the amplifier?

What's the secondary socket with the white plastic nub for on the back of the radio? Is it a secondary output or a power out to a secondary device or something? The nub has little prongs that loop whatever is coming out of the socket...
